What does the acronym S.T.A.R. stand for?

The correct response is based on the acronym S.T.A.R., which stands for Stop, Think, Act, Review. This method is commonly utilized in various training and decision-making processes to encourage individuals to approach situations thoughtfully.

The first component, "Stop," emphasizes the importance of pausing to consider the situation before reacting. This allows one to prevent impulsive decisions that might lead to mistakes or unwanted outcomes. The next component, "Think," encourages individuals to analyze the situation and evaluate potential actions or responses carefully. "Act" implies taking deliberate action based on the prior assessment rather than reacting instinctively. Finally, "Review" is essential for evaluating the effectiveness of the action taken, allowing for learning and improvement in future situations.

By following this structured process, individuals can become more effective in their decision-making, ensuring that they are considering all aspects of a problem or challenge before taking action. This method can be particularly beneficial in stressful or fast-paced environments where snap judgments might lead to errors.
